Meet Chris Funk, a cornerstone of modern indie folk and Americana. Born November 28, 1971, in Valparaiso, Indiana, Funk has contributed to some of the most beloved indie acts of the 2000s and 2010s. As a longtime member of The Decemberists since their formation in 2000, Funk’s versatility as a guitarist, pedal steel player, mandolinist, and arranger has helped shape the band’s signature sound. He also anchors the string-driven work of Black Prairie and collaborates with Knock-knock, enriching the American roots music landscape with melodic textures and inventive instrumentation.

Quick Facts About Chris Funk

  • Born November 28, 1971 in Valparaiso, Indiana; longtime member of The Decemberists since their formation in 2000.
  • Multi-instrumentalist: guitar, pedal steel, mandolin and more; also active in side projects Black Prairie and Knock-knock.
  • Black Prairie released Feast of the Hunter's Moon (2010) and other albums; Funk is a core member of the string band.
  • The Decemberists released As It Ever Was, So It Will Be Again in 2024 on YABB Records, with Funk as a principal collaborator; the album is their ninth studio album.
  • 2025 tour: The Decemberists announced a July 16–27, 2025 North American run (Ottawa Bluesfest to Out Of Space in Skokie) plus Oregon Symphony shows in Portland in November 2025.
  • Notable achievements include The Decemberists’ Grammy nomination for Down by the Water (Best Rock Song, 54th Grammys) and a No. 1 debut on the Billboard 200 for The King Is Dead (2011).

Overview

Chris Funk is a multi-instrumentalist whose influence spans multiple influential projects. His knack for guitar tones, pedal steel textures, mandolin runs, and orchestral arrangements has been pivotal in shaping The Decemberists’ narrative-driven songs and concept albums. In addition to performing with The Decemberists, Funk helps steer the creative direction of Black Prairie, a string band project that released acclaimed albums like Feast of the Hunter's Moon (2010). His collaborative approach with Knock-knock adds further depth to the indie folk scene.
